- 2
- 0
- 约4.5千字
- 约 13页
- 2026-06-26 发布于黑龙江
- 举报
算法分析与设计教案
一、课程概述
算法分析与设计是计算机科学与技术领域的核心课程,旨在培养学生对计算问题的抽象能力、算法思维以及设计高效、可靠算法的实践技能。本课程不仅要求学生掌握经典的算法设计策略与分析方法,更强调其在解决实际问题中的灵活应用与创新拓展。通过本课程的学习,学生应能深刻理解算法的本质,能够对给定问题进行深入分析,选择或设计合适的算法,并对其性能进行科学评估与优化。
二、课程基本信息
*课程名称:算法分析与设计
*适用对象:计算机科学与技术、软件工程、人工智能等相关专业本科生及研究生(根据教学深度调整)
*学时与学分:(根据专业培养方案确定,通常包含理论学时与实验/实践学时)
*先修课程:数据结构、程序设计基础、离散数学
三、课程教学目标
(一)知识目标
1.理解算法的基本概念、重要性及算法的表示方法。
2.掌握算法复杂度分析的基本方法,包括时间复杂度和空间复杂度的渐近表示、分析技巧及常见复杂度类型。
3.熟练掌握多种经典的算法设计策略,如分治法、动态规划、贪心算法、回溯法、分支限界法等,并理解其适用场景与核心思想。
4.了解常见的图算法、字符串匹配算法、数值算法等的设计与分析。
5.初步认识NP完全性理论,理解计算问题的难易程度划分。
(二)能力目标
1.具备对实际问题进行抽象、建模,并转化为算法可解问题的能力
原创力文档

文档评论(0)